Line 125: |
Line 125: |
| | | |
| |- | | |- |
− | | Example || Example | + | | '''May 30''' || Add up the existing tool buttons on the canvas.<br> |
| + | Enable the ‘Cartesian’ , ‘Polar Coordinates’ buttons and adjust the layout of the respective graphs.<br> |
| + | Adding toggle for ‘hover to help’ and block size increase/decrease buttons. |
| |- | | |- |
− | | Example || Example | + | | '''May 31''' || Setting up the draggable turtle canvas palette, work on the palete orientation and commands removablitity.<br> |
| + | Programming the basic turtle movements based on the values fetched. |
| |- | | |- |
− | | Example || Example | + | | '''June 1- June 10''' || Programming the Pallette of Pen Commands.<br> Syncronizing the simultaneous working with Pallette commands tools.<br> |
| + | |
| + | Work on the RBG color set and setting up their functionality with other command palette.<br> |
| + | |
| + | Importing the ‘numeric palette’ operator. |
| |- | | |- |
− | | Example || Example | + | | '''June 11- June 22''' || Work on numeric palette operators and add images/video and audio support feature to the command palette.<br> |
| + | |
| + | Add flow operators support and test their functionality over ‘stacks’ & ‘push/pop’ request. |
| |- | | |- |
− | | Example || Example | + | | '''June 23- July 2''' || Programming the ‘kids assistive feature’ for wrong palette command use for the previously developed palettes. |
| |- | | |- |
− | | Example || Example | + | | '''July 3'''|| Apply for Mid-Term Evaluation. |
| |- | | |- |
− | | Example || Example | + | | '''July 4''' || Add palette of variable block and extra options.le |
| |- | | |- |
− | | Example || Example | + | | '''July 5-July 10 || Add support for the media objects palette.<br> Need to work on figuring out the necessary technologies required for implementing this in Javascript.<br> |
| + | Discuss the Journal support feature with my mentor. |
| |- | | |- |
− | | Example || Example | + | | '''July 11- July 15''' || Enable the addition ‘Run’, ‘Stop’, ‘Help’ + Trash buttons in the toolbar.<br> |
| + | |
| + | Add more new challenges to the pre-existing challenges in the Python version.<br> |
| + | |
| + | Testing the Turtle Confusion JS port myself for a day and send it to Walter sir for quick review.<br> |
| + | |
| + | If allowed, upload the beta version on Sugar-store to get the feedback of kids and other mentors. |
| |- | | |- |
− | | Example || Example | + | | '''July 16- July 20''' || Wrap up optimization and UI improvements of Abacus JS.<br> |
| + | |
| + | Wrap up optimization and UI improvements of Spirolateral JS. |
| |- | | |- |
− | | Example || Example | + | | '''July 21- July 24''' || |
| + | Wrap up optimization and UI improvements of Turtle Confusion JS. |
| + | |
| |- | | |- |
− | | Example || Example | + | | '''July 25''' || Get Walter Sir’s quick review on all above three projects. |
| |- | | |- |
− | | Example || Example | + | | '''July 26- July 27''' || Write up the documentation for Turtle Confusion JS on wiki page.<br> Update the documentation of Abacus JS and Spirolateral JS |
| |- | | |- |
− | | Example || Example | + | | '''July 28''' || Organize the entire code and host all demos on respective Sugar domains. |
− | |-
| + | |
− | | Example || Example
| |
| |} | | |} |
| | | |